Glad that solved the issue for you. I see your point on the error, but 
unfortunately the API can't differentiate between you inadvertently passing 
a key of "url" (when you meant "url__") vs. you intentionally passing a key 
of "url" because that's a custom parameter you plan to use in your 
remarketing tag (similar to "cartsize" in the custom tag parameters example 
<https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/guides/rule-based-remarketing#using_custom_remarketing_tag_parameters>).
 
If the user list service forced you to pre-declare your key names, then it 
could detect this case, but it doesn't currently do that.

>> To use the built-in parameter for URL, please use a *StringKey.name* of 
>> url__, as described in the docs for StringKey 
>> <https://developers.google.com/adwords/api/docs/reference/v201603/AdwordsUserListService.StringKey>
>> .
